Description:
This poster informs
about the dangers of taking cocaine stating: 'Cocaine is highly
addictive. It's also a local anaesthetic. So you keep doing
it but you can't feel it. Gross, but it happens'. It also provides
contact details for the National Drugs Helpline. Tel: 0800 776600.

Additional
information:
This poster is displayed in the toilet areas of a range of pubs
and clubs throughout Northern Ireland. It
is one in a series of ten posters some of which are accompanied
by a credit card sized drug
information leaflet. Last printed March
2003. |
